Who Is Luka Modrić?
Luka Modrić is a Croatian professional footballer who plays as a central midfielder and captains the Croatia national team.1
He is widely regarded as one of the best midfielders of all time because of his passing ability, vision, intelligence and consistency.
Born on September 9, 1985, in Zadar, Croatia, Modrić began his professional career with Dinamo Zagreb before moving to Tottenham Hotspur in England.
His performances in the Premier League attracted the attention of Real Madrid, where he became one of the club’s greatest players.
At Real Madrid, Modrić won numerous trophies including multiple UEFA Champions League titles and La Liga championships.
In 2018, he achieved one of football’s highest individual honors by winning the Ballon d’Or after helping Croatia reach the FIFA World Cup final.
Even after turning 40, Modrić continued playing at the highest level.
He entered the 2026 FIFA World Cup as one of the tournament’s oldest players and once again showed why he remains such an important figure for Croatia.

Luka Modrić’s Historic World Cup Assist
The historic moment came during Croatia’s 2-1 victory over Ghana in the 2026 FIFA World Cup group stage.2
Croatia needed a positive result to secure progression and Modrić stepped up when his team needed him most.
Late in the match, Modrić delivered a dangerous corner kick into the penalty area.
Nikola Vlašić met the ball with a powerful header and scored the winning goal. The assist officially made Modrić the oldest player ever to provide an assist in a FIFA World Cup match.
At the time of the assist, Modrić was over 40 years old. His achievement surpassed previous records and demonstrated that age does not necessarily limit elite performance when talent, fitness and experience come together.
Football fans around the world celebrated the milestone. Many praised Modrić for maintaining such a high level of performance after spending years competing in the world’s most demanding competitions.
The record also strengthened his legacy as one of the greatest players Croatia has ever produced.

Luka Modrić’s Impact on Croatia
Modrić’s influence on Croatian football cannot be overstated. Before his generation, Croatia was respected internationally but had not consistently challenged for the biggest prizes.
Under Modrić’s leadership, Croatia reached the 2018 FIFA World Cup final and finished third at the 2022 World Cup.
These achievements transformed the country’s football reputation and inspired a new generation of players.
The 2026 World Cup provided another opportunity for Modrić to showcase his quality. Even at 40 years old, he remained one of Croatia’s key players.
His record-breaking assist against Ghana proved that he could still make decisive contributions in important matches.
Croatia coach Zlatko Dalić praised Modrić after the match and highlighted the midfielder’s leadership and dedication.
Many observers believed the tournament could be Modrić’s final World Cup appearance, making the record even more memorable.

The Significance of Playing Five World Cups
Few footballers have the opportunity to appear in five FIFA World Cups. Doing so requires consistent excellence over nearly two decades.
Modrić represented Croatia at the 2006, 2014, 2018, 2022 and 2026 World Cups. This remarkable longevity reflects both his quality and dedication.
Each tournament represented a different stage of his career:
- 2006: Young emerging talent.
- 2014: Established international star.
- 2018: World Cup finalist and global superstar.
- 2022: Experienced leader guiding Croatia to third place.
- 2026: Veteran captain making history as the oldest assist provider.
This journey illustrates how Modrić successfully adapted his game over time while remaining one of football’s elite midfielders.
